St. Ottilia's Chapel

Highlight • Religious Site

The chapel is dedicated to Saint Ottilia. Ottilia lived in Alsace from 661 to 720 and was of noble descent. She was born blind and was able to see at baptism, which is why she is revered as the patroness of good and healthy eyesight. As a tip: there is a pilgrim's pub near the chapel.

Lake Mauensee

Highlight • Lake

The Mauensee is located on the edge of the Wauwilermoose, near Lake Sempach. The lake is fed by several small streams, drained over the Ron. On an island lies the beautiful castle Mauensee, which can be reached via a bridge. Swimming and fishing is unfortunately prohibited in Lake Mauensee.

The St. Ottilien Chapel, with its cruciform floor plan, is one of the most extraordinary Baroque church buildings in Switzerland. In 1572, a brotherhood was founded for its maintenance. Excavations uncovered foundations from the Middle Ages. In 1669, Hans Thüring Feer had a new building erected by Jost Melchior Zur Gilgen. Further information at: Wikipedia.org. What cultural experiences are available in the Alberswil area?

Beyond historical sites, the Burgrain Adventure Farm (Erlebnishof Burgrain) hosts various cultural events and courses. These include 'Bienenerlebnis' (bee experience), 'Wer ist Landwirtschaft?' (what is agriculture?), and cheese-making courses. They also offer cooking classes and occasional Hof-Theater performances, providing unique insights into local traditions and sustainable living.
